首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 703 毫秒
1.
讨论了格子Boltzmann方法LBGK D2Q9模型的计算过程和计算特点。通过该模型模拟了一类典型的流体绕流问题的计算及其可视化,研究并实现了利用Matlab分布式计算工具箱进行分布式并行处理的问题。讨论了利用虚拟目录及文件的方式传递数据的过程,实现了跟踪方式的LBGK流体计算模型科学计算可视化系统。  相似文献   

2.
在计算流体力学领域中,由于流场求解的复杂性,设计出高效的并行算法成为了流场并行化计算的研究重点.以格子Boltzmann方法的理论应用为研究背景,把并行思想和格子Boltzmann方法在模拟流体流动中的计算问题结合起来,讨论了格子Boitzmann方法LBGK D2Q9模型的计算过程和计算特点.研究并实现了LBGK模型的分布式并行算法,并在自强3000上进行了算法的并行性能的分析和测试.结果表明,格子Boltzmann方法LBGKD2Q9模型适合大规模的并行计算,能提高计算的精度和速度,解决复杂流场计算问题.  相似文献   

3.
决策支持系统问题模型的可视化构造方法   总被引:7,自引:0,他引:7  
提出了一种构造决策支持系统问题模型的新方法-可视化构造方案,并指出实现这一方法所应解决的技术环节。实现决策支持系统可视化构模的关键是实现构模过程的面向对象设计,该文对此进行了较为深入的研究,并提出了构模元素对象的类原型。在此基础上进一步讨论了问题模型的自动生成过程以及基本模型的存储和管理。  相似文献   

4.
针对视频数据噪声及计算误差造成重建流体高度场时域跳变的问题, 提出一种视频数据驱动的流体表面模型生成方法。首先, 在折射的流体表面重建算法基础上, 利用水下场景视频数据生成初始流体表面高度场; 其次, 为了提高模型的时间连贯性, 用数据驱动方式获取浅水波模拟关键参数的最优值; 最后改进了浅水波模拟的计算求解过程, 并将其作为物理约束来修正初始模型。基于真实数据的实验结果表明, 该方法能够有效平滑流体模型高度场的跳变, 使水体表面重建结果更加准确和连贯。  相似文献   

5.
流线的生成是流场可视化研究中的重要问题,也是流带、流管及流面等可视化显示方法实现的基础。经典的流线生成方法大多过于复杂。文中提出一种简化的流线生成方法,将流体质点的运动在单元网格内进行分解,通过判别条件判别流体质点流出的面,通过相邻单元之间的连接关系跟踪流线的轨迹。结合大型泵站流道CFD计算结果,对文中流线生成模型加以验证,其可视化效果良好。  相似文献   

6.
针对流体仿真过程中的热传导现象,引入离散的热传导模型与动态黏度的计算,提出对流体运动及相变过程进行真实感仿真的方法.首先基于光滑粒子流体动力学模型,对流体内部及流体与外界的热传导过程进行离散建模;然后通过计算动态黏度来表达流体运动过程中的细节;最后利用GPU将算法并行处理以提升整体效率,实现了不同情况下流体与外界的热传导、黏度变化及仿真.仿真结果表明,该方法可以真实、高效地反映现实场景中的现象.  相似文献   

7.
针对传统时空过程可视化模型的拟合程度和动态性差异,提出了基于感知特征的时空过程可视化模型构建.为了反映出时空过程的平滑效果,将感知特征应用到时空过程模拟中,采用时序间隙提取时空过程的感知特征,将相邻时空数据的变化过程模拟出来.利用视觉变量的定义,提高时空数据变化过程的传达效率,通过划分时空视觉变量,为时空过程选择合适的视觉变量,采用多种视觉变量组合的方式,消除时空信息表达质量的影响因素,实现时空视觉变量的选择.由于时空过程数据的采样方式不同,必须采用时空过程数据模型,来描述时空过程,根据可视化的特点,设计了三维时空过程数据模型.通过分析时空过程的特点,设计了时空过程可视化模型构建流程,构建了时空过程可视化模型,实现了时空过程的可视化.实验结果表明,基于感知特征的时空过程可视化模型在拟合程度方面具有更好的性能,最高可达99.83%;在动态度方面也呈现出比较高的性能,最高为78.2%.  相似文献   

8.
图形软件与Gaussian 98 W程序的联合应用研究   总被引:2,自引:3,他引:2  
根据量子化学计算的要求,探讨了以图形方式输入计算所需初始坐标的方法,并在Gaussian 98w平台上对相关计算模型进行了优化,进而用可视化软件分析了Gaussian 98 W的计算结果,实现了Gaussian 98 w程序的图形输入和图形输出,使量子化学计算和讨论方便直观。  相似文献   

9.
基于ICON的测试描述语言及其集成设计环境的实现   总被引:1,自引:1,他引:0  
本文从计算模型出发,讨论了计算前端的可视化方法和计算的操作机制;通过对文本方式的测试描述语言成分的分析,提出了:提出了可视化该语言的策略和步骤。设计了一个可测试描述语言的集成化环境;在该环境中,我们定义了各种工具,定义了测试语言的ICON及春语文。在面向对象方法学的支持下,实现了该集成的原型系统。  相似文献   

10.
为了解决心脏流体运动状态的可视化描述问题,根据心脏流场超声图像的特点,提出一种基于彩色多普勒图像信息的心脏流体运动平面流线可视化描述方法.该方法采用点源和点汇表示二维观测区域的三维流动,通过拓展流函数计算原理实现多普勒流函数值的计算;以点源和点汇作为平面流线的起点和终点,根据同一流线上多普勒流函数值相等的原理绘制平面流线;选取平面流线中的封闭曲线获得心脏流场内涡流流线图.实验结果表明,文中方法能够对彩色多普勒图像中的流体运动状态进行有效的可视化描述,并能有效地描述心脏流体的涡流运动状态,为心脏流体运动状态的有效可视化观察和精确量化评价提供了一种新方法.  相似文献   

11.
基于Internet的分布式网络精馏计算系统   总被引:3,自引:3,他引:0  
文章简要叙述了近10年来化工领域网络计算技术的发展状况,提出了一种基于分布式计算的网络计算模型,并将这一模型应用到化工精馏模拟计算领域。文章对分布式网络计算模型的成员结构及成员间的关系和通信方式进行了仔细分析,给出了一个模型结构框图,同时,对如何选择开发平台、开发语言和开发工具提出了一些建议。并给出了一个采用分布式网络计算模型的化工精馏模拟网络计算系统的设计实例,并列举了采用这个模型进行实际模拟计算应用的两个具体例子。最后对网络计算的发展前景做了一些展望。  相似文献   

12.
目的:探讨电子表格程序MS Excel的主要技术和方法,实现药学计算可视化的应用。方法:研究Excel数据和图表处理的方法,分析药学计算的基本规律和技术,将Excel应用于药学计算可视化。结果:采用Excel数据计算技术、图表技术、图形动画技术和模拟技术等能可视化地表达计算中所涉及的概念、方法、过程、结果及所产生的数据信息等,以实现人机交互的药学计算。结论:Excel数据计算技术、图表技术、图形动画技术和模拟技术,是实现药学计算可视化的有效工具。  相似文献   

13.
逄华  王龙  王剑辉 《微机发展》2011,(2):70-72,76
针对传统的分布式并行计算方案所存在的缺点,提出了一种基于移动Agent技术的分布式并行计算模型。在简单介绍移动Agent技术后,给出了基于移动Agent的分布式并行计算模型,并详细叙述了该模型的具体工作过程和实现方案。模型设计完成后,用此模型来解决计算量很大的数值计算问题。首先利用数学工具分析设计出该问题的适合于分布式并行计算的方案,然后依照模型实现实验程序。实验测试表明根据该模型实现的分布式并行计算程序具有较高的加速比和并行效率,并有效地提高了分布式并行计算的稳定性、灵活性、可扩展性和移动性。  相似文献   

14.
飞机多目标优化设计网格的研究与应用   总被引:1,自引:0,他引:1  
针对飞机多目标拓扑优化提出一种通用的遗传算法计算模型,在此模型基础上,基于对等计算(P2P)技术将分布的计算资源整合为高性能计算环境,以网格服务方式提供统一的资源服务和可视化的用户使用环境,实现多目标优化设计网格,解决飞机设计中遇到的复合材料多目标拓扑优化问题.首先对系统体系结构以及多目标遗传算法做出较详细的描述,然后以优化某型大展弦比机翼为例,给出一组实验数据.结果证明,该系统大大缩短了计算时间,具有良好的并行加速效果.  相似文献   

15.
当今诸多工程问题及科学研究中,都面临着大数据处理和高性能计算任务的双重挑战。基于内存计算技术提出的分布式处理框架Spark已在学术和工业界得到了广泛的应用,但其MapReduce-like的编程模型在任务间无法进行通信,导致科学计算中的数值算法无法进行高效实现。针对上述问题,研究了一种Spark内存计算与MPI消息传递模型相结合的解决方案,充分利用内存访问存取快速的特点和MPI的多种高性能通信机制,解决了Spark编程模型表达能力不足的缺陷,同时为MPI提供了面向数据的DAG计算方式。通过对Spark内部的运行环境和调度系统进行修改,使得MPI在Spark中得以无缝融合,为高性能计算和大数据任务提供了一个统一的内存计算系统。测试结果表明,在数值计算和迭代算法上相比Spark至少有50%的性能提升。  相似文献   

16.
文章提出了基于网格计算来实现电力系统分布式并行计算的方案。主要涉及计算池(ComputingPool)的设计、资源的管理与动态分配,以及图论分割和稀疏数值计算库的设计和实现等。文章首先介绍了网格计算应用于电力系统分布式并行计算的概念,在此基础上,分析了基于GlobusR网格计算开发平台实现的以上功能模块。最后对测试平台和测试结果进行了简要的介绍。  相似文献   

17.
Parallel computing and distributed computing have traditionally evolved as two separate research disciplines. Parallel computing has addressed problems of communication-intensive computation on tightly-coupled processors while distributed computing has been concerned with coordination, availability, timeliness, etc., of more loosely coupled computations. Current trends, such as parallel computing on networks of conventional processors and Internet computing, suggest the advantages of unifying these two disciplines. Actors provide a flexible model of computation which supports both parallel and distributed computing. One may evaluate the utility of a programming paradigm in terms of four criteria: expressiveness, portability, efficiency, and performance predictability. We discuss how the Actor model and programming methods based on it support these goals. In particular, we provide an overview of the state of the art in Actor languages and their implementation. Finally, we place this work in the context of recent developments in middleware, the Java language, and agents.  相似文献   

18.
海量空间信息的处理需要分布式协同工作的GIS平台支持。为解决空间数据源的异构和分布式网络中的计算能力共享问题,设计了分布式空间信息的协同计算模型,分析了分布式空间信息协同计算具备的基本特征;从空间数据分布存储模型、空间数据分布式计算协同和分布式空间数据并行索引等方面讨论分布式空间信息的协同计算技术体系,并提出现阶段可行的实现机制。分布式对等协同计算机制避免了集中式执行引擎带来的网络拥塞和单点失效问题,提高了海量空间信息资源和计算资源协作的可靠性和可用性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号